Electric PT Cruiser couldn't cut it as NY taxi
Filed under: EV/Plug-in, Chrysler

Although New York City mayor Michael Bloomberg has decreed that all cabs in the city must be propelled by at least a hybrid powertrain by 2012, moving to full battery propulsion looks like it's going to have to wait a bit longer. The Ford Escape Hybrids that have been in service for the past two years have been working great, but a test of battery powered Chrysler PT Cruiser was not so successful.
The PT converted to lithium battery power by Hybrid Technologies and tested in service as a cab for several months this year was never able to achieve the average distance for a cab of 100 miles per shift and never lasted a full ten-hour shift. The best it got was ninety miles one time and usually packed it in after only forty miles. It also didn't perform well in cold temperatures. The Taxi and Limousine Commission returned the car to Hybrid Technologies in June and will continue looking for other vehicles to test.

I have always scratched my head in regards to using an electric car for Taxi services. At current stage, hybrids makes more sense in both economy and efficiency. What an electric car should be, for now, is a short-distance, urban commuter, which majority of Americans do with their cars for at least 5 days a week. For a two-car family, I'd be more than happy to trade one of them in for an electric car that will do 40-miles round trip.
The most likely reason that it couldn't make the 100-miles mark is because of the way it was used; taxis often involve hard starts and stops, extra weight, etc. Electric motors are much more efficient than gasoline engines, however, a typical battery-array in an electric car may have the equivalent of less than one gallon of gasoline on board. Faster acceleration and additional weight will change the performance parameters and thus affecting the range. On the other hand, for a typical routine commuter, the performance should be within the guidelines, but even a 40 miles range would be fine for most people, including myself.
